Answer:

The correct sentence structure for the sentence above is compound sentence (A).

Explanation:

Compound sentences join two or more independent clauses with a coordinator such as for, and or but, or a semicolon. Independent clauses are clauses that can stand alone as a sentence. They do not depend on a main sentence to complete their meaning. In this case, the two clauses are the following ones: "Minerals are New Mexico's richest natural resource and "and the state is one of the U.S. leaders in output of uranium and potassium salts". They have been linked with the coordinator "and".

Becket was born about 1119,[4] or in 1120 according to later tradition.[1] He was born in Cheapside, London, on 21 December, which was the feast day of St Thomas the Apostle. He was the son of Gilbert and Matilda Beket.[note 2] Gilbert's father was from Thierville in the lordship of Brionne in Normandy, and was either a small landowner or a petty knight.[1] Matilda was also of Norman descent,[2] and her family may have originated near Caen. Gilbert was perhaps related to Theobald of Bec, whose family also was from Thierville. Gilbert began his life as a merchant, perhaps as a textile merchant, but by the 1120s he was living in London and was a property owner, living on the rental income from his properties. He also served as the sheriff of the city at some point.[1] They were buried in Old St Paul's Cathedral.
